Overview Of No-Code App Startups

No-code app startups focus on simplifying the app development process. These platforms allow users to create applications visually, using drag-and-drop interfaces instead of coding. Entrepreneurs can transform their ideas into functional products without the need for technical skills.

Many popular tools, such as Bubble, Adalo, and Glide, exemplify this trend. Each provides unique functionalities that cater to different user needs. Users benefit from reduced development time, cutting it from months to mere days. Flexible pricing plans also make no-code solutions accessible for startups with limited budgets.

Challenges Faced By No-Code App Startups

No-code app startups encounter a range of challenges that can impact their growth and overall success. Key obstacles include scalability issues and limited customization options.

Scalability Issues

Scalability presents a significant challenge for no-code app startups. While these platforms enable rapid development, they often struggle to handle increased user demands. As applications grow in popularity, performance can decline, causing slow response times or crashes. Entrepreneurs must consider whether their chosen no-code tool supports scaling seamlessly or if migration to more robust solutions becomes necessary. Adapting to changing business needs often requires careful planning to ensure future growth without major setbacks.

Limited Customization

Limited customization options frequently hinder the potential of no-code app startups. Some platforms provide a set of templates and features, but they may not meet all specific user requirements. Entrepreneurs may find predefined layouts too restrictive, limiting their creativity and brand identity. As businesses evolve, the demand for unique functionalities can grow, pushing founders to evaluate whether no-code solutions can keep pace. Many developers eventually consider transitioning to traditional coding or hybrid approaches to achieve greater flexibility and control over their applications.

Popular No-Code Platforms

No-code platforms simplify app development through user-friendly interfaces, allowing anyone to create applications without coding experience. These platforms cater to diverse needs across various industries.

Comparisons Of Leading Tools

Bubble offers a robust framework designed for complex applications, making it suitable for startups seeking flexibility. Adalo excels with rapid app prototyping, enhancing the design experience for users focused on mobile apps. Glide stands out by transforming Google Sheets into applications, providing an easy entry point for those new to app development. Each tool varies in features, integrations, and pricing, making informed choices essential based on specific project requirements.
